Background

Health is one of the main components in improving the quality of life and quality healthcare is the benchmark for achieving the policy of poverty eradication. However, the health infrastructure in Uganda is still not ample enough given the fact that access to health services is still difficult by the vulnerable communities.

Having observed the failure to access health care services by a number of households in the community, Serenity Trust Organisation-STO aims to work with the community to provide free healthcare services to the population at risk in districts of Jinja, Kampuli, Mayuge, Iganga, Namutumba, Bugiri, Buikwe and many others.

With an aim of reaching out to wider audiences of communities which are at a higher risk to ill health, STO is an independent, non-profit organisation in auspice of Al-Shafa Modern Hospital Ltd.

Our Objectivies
  • To provide free, accessible and professional health care services to vulnerable individuals and their families in the community.
  • To promote a healthy and productive community by building capacities for improved hygiene, nutritional status, malaria control, immunization, reproductive health and prevention of HIV and AIDS with emphasis on mother and child care.
  • To train and empower the disabled persons with skills which will improve their economic, social welfare growth and self-sustainability.
  • To provide a network for exchange of skills, information and experience on good health practices.
  • To organize the community into viable groups at district and national levels, to enable resources mobilization and utilization to be effective and efficient for health needs and development needs.
